Um guia detalhado para a instalação de sistemas de armazenamento, cobrindo planeamento, execução e melhores práticas pós-instalação para diversos ambientes em todo o mundo.
Instalação de Sistemas de Armazenamento: Um Guia Global Abrangente
A instalação de um novo sistema de armazenamento é uma tarefa crítica para qualquer organização, independentemente do tamanho ou localização. Uma instalação bem planeada e executada garante a integridade dos dados, um desempenho otimizado e um tempo de inatividade mínimo. Este guia oferece uma visão abrangente do processo de instalação de sistemas de armazenamento, cobrindo tudo, desde o planeamento inicial até às melhores práticas pós-instalação, com foco em considerações para diversos ambientes globais.
1. Compreender as Suas Necessidades de Armazenamento
Antes de iniciar a instalação de um sistema de armazenamento, é crucial avaliar minuciosamente as necessidades de armazenamento atuais e futuras da sua organização. Isto envolve uma análise detalhada do volume de dados, tipos de dados, padrões de acesso, requisitos de desempenho e políticas de retenção de dados. Considere os seguintes fatores:
- Volume de Dados: Quantos dados possui atualmente e com que rapidez estão a crescer? Projete o crescimento dos seus dados para os próximos 3-5 anos para garantir que o novo sistema de armazenamento possa acomodar as necessidades futuras.
- Tipos de Dados: Que tipos de dados irá armazenar (ex: bases de dados estruturadas, documentos não estruturados, ficheiros multimédia)? Diferentes tipos de dados têm diferentes requisitos de armazenamento e desempenho.
- Padrões de Acesso: Com que frequência os dados serão acedidos? Existem aplicações específicas que exigem armazenamento de alto desempenho? Compreenda os rácios de leitura/escrita e os requisitos de IOPS (Operações de Entrada/Saída por Segundo).
- Requisitos de Desempenho: Quais são os níveis aceitáveis de latência e débito para as suas aplicações? Considere fatores como a utilização do CPU, a largura de banda da rede e o I/O do disco.
- Políticas de Retenção de Dados: Durante quanto tempo precisa de reter os dados para fins de conformidade ou de negócio? Isto irá impactar o tipo e a capacidade de armazenamento necessários, bem como as estratégias de backup e arquivamento.
Exemplo: Uma empresa multinacional de e-commerce terá necessidades de armazenamento muito diferentes em comparação com uma pequena organização sem fins lucrativos. A empresa de e-commerce precisa de lidar com enormes quantidades de dados transacionais, imagens de produtos e informações de clientes, exigindo uma solução de armazenamento escalável e de alto desempenho. A organização sem fins lucrativos pode ter menos dados, mas ainda assim necessita de armazenamento seguro e fiável para os registos de doadores e dados de programas.
2. Escolher o Sistema de Armazenamento Certo
Assim que compreender as suas necessidades de armazenamento, pode começar a avaliar diferentes opções de sistemas de armazenamento. Existem vários tipos de sistemas de armazenamento disponíveis, cada um com os seus próprios pontos fortes e fracos. Os tipos mais comuns incluem:
- Armazenamento de Ligação Direta (DAS): Armazenamento diretamente ligado a um servidor. Adequado para implementações de pequena escala com requisitos de partilha limitados.
- Armazenamento Ligado em Rede (NAS): Armazenamento ao nível de ficheiro que se liga a uma rede. Fácil de configurar e gerir, ideal para partilha de ficheiros e backup.
- Rede de Área de Armazenamento (SAN): Armazenamento ao nível de bloco que proporciona alto desempenho e escalabilidade. Adequado para aplicações exigentes como bases de dados e virtualização.
- Armazenamento na Nuvem: Armazenamento fornecido por um fornecedor terceiro através da internet. Oferece escalabilidade, flexibilidade e poupança de custos, mas requer uma consideração cuidadosa da segurança e conformidade.
Ao escolher um sistema de armazenamento, considere os seguintes fatores:
- Desempenho: Certifique-se de que o sistema de armazenamento consegue satisfazer os seus requisitos de desempenho em termos de latência, débito e IOPS.
- Escalabilidade: Escolha um sistema que possa ser facilmente escalado para acomodar o crescimento futuro dos dados.
- Fiabilidade: Procure funcionalidades como RAID (Conjunto Redundante de Discos Independentes), componentes de troca a quente (hot-swappable) e fontes de alimentação redundantes para garantir alta disponibilidade.
- Facilidade de Gestão: Selecione um sistema que seja fácil de gerir e monitorizar, com ferramentas de gestão intuitivas e capacidades de relatório abrangentes.
- Custo: Considere o custo total de propriedade (TCO), incluindo hardware, software, instalação, manutenção e consumo de energia.
- Suporte do Fornecedor: Garanta que o fornecedor oferece serviços de suporte e manutenção adequados na sua região.
Exemplo: Uma instituição financeira global pode escolher uma SAN para as suas aplicações bancárias centrais devido ao seu alto desempenho e fiabilidade. Uma agência de marketing pode optar por um NAS para partilha de ficheiros e colaboração, enquanto utiliza o armazenamento na nuvem para arquivar projetos mais antigos.
3. Planear a Instalação
Um planeamento cuidadoso é essencial para uma instalação bem-sucedida do sistema de armazenamento. Isto envolve a definição do âmbito da instalação, a criação de um plano de instalação detalhado e a identificação de potenciais riscos e estratégias de mitigação. Considere o seguinte:
- Âmbito da Instalação: Defina claramente o âmbito da instalação, incluindo o hardware e software a serem instalados, o ambiente de destino e o resultado desejado.
- Plano de Instalação: Crie um plano de instalação detalhado que descreva todos os passos envolvidos no processo de instalação, desde as verificações pré-instalação até aos testes pós-instalação. Inclua cronogramas, responsabilidades e dependências.
- Avaliação de Riscos: Identifique riscos potenciais que possam atrasar ou perturbar a instalação, como falhas de hardware, interrupções de rede ou problemas de migração de dados. Desenvolva estratégias de mitigação para lidar com estes riscos.
- Plano de Backup e Recuperação: Crie um plano abrangente de backup e recuperação para proteger os seus dados em caso de problemas imprevistos durante a instalação. Certifique-se de que tem um backup verificado de todos os dados críticos antes de iniciar a instalação.
- Plano de Comunicação: Estabeleça um plano de comunicação claro para manter as partes interessadas informadas sobre o progresso da instalação e quaisquer problemas potenciais.
- Alocação de Recursos: Aloque recursos suficientes, incluindo pessoal, equipamento e orçamento, para garantir que a instalação possa ser concluída com sucesso.
Considerações Globais:
- Fusos Horários: Coordene as atividades de instalação entre diferentes fusos horários para minimizar a perturbação.
- Barreiras Linguísticas: Assegure que a documentação da instalação e o suporte estão disponíveis no(s) idioma(s) local(is).
- Diferenças Culturais: Esteja ciente das diferenças culturais que podem impactar a comunicação e a colaboração.
- Logística: Planeie o envio internacional, o desalfandegamento e o transporte local.
- Requisitos de Energia: Verifique se o sistema de armazenamento é compatível com a rede elétrica local.
4. Verificações Pré-Instalação
Antes de iniciar a instalação propriamente dita, realize verificações pré-instalação completas para garantir que o ambiente está pronto. Isto inclui:
- Verificação do Hardware: Verifique se todos os componentes de hardware estão presentes e em bom estado de funcionamento. Verifique se há algum dano ocorrido durante o transporte ou manuseamento.
- Compatibilidade do Software: Assegure que o software do sistema de armazenamento é compatível com os sistemas operativos e aplicações existentes.
- Configuração da Rede: Verifique se a rede está corretamente configurada para suportar o sistema de armazenamento. Verifique a conectividade da rede, os endereços IP e as configurações de DNS.
- Energia e Arrefecimento: Garanta que a infraestrutura de energia e arrefecimento consegue suportar os requisitos de energia do sistema de armazenamento.
- Configuração de Segurança: Configure as definições de segurança para proteger o sistema de armazenamento contra acesso não autorizado.
- Monitorização Ambiental: Instale sensores de monitorização ambiental para acompanhar a temperatura, humidade e outros fatores ambientais.
Exemplo: Numa instalação de um data center em Singapura, garanta que o sistema de arrefecimento é adequado para lidar com as altas temperaturas e níveis de humidade do ambiente. Numa instalação europeia, verifique a conformidade com o RGPD (Regulamento Geral sobre a Proteção de Dados) e outras regulamentações locais de privacidade de dados.
5. Processo de Instalação
O processo de instalação variará dependendo do tipo de sistema de armazenamento e das instruções do fornecedor. No entanto, os seguintes passos estão geralmente envolvidos:
- Instalação do Hardware: Instale o hardware do sistema de armazenamento de acordo com as instruções do fornecedor. Isto pode envolver a montagem do hardware em racks, a ligação dos cabos de energia e de rede, e a instalação de placas de interface.
- Instalação do Software: Instale o software do sistema de armazenamento no servidor ou dispositivo de armazenamento. Isto pode envolver o carregamento do sistema operativo, a instalação de drivers e a configuração do sistema de armazenamento.
- Configuração: Configure o sistema de armazenamento de acordo com os requisitos da sua organização. Isto pode envolver a criação de pools de armazenamento, volumes e LUNs (Logical Unit Numbers), a configuração de níveis de RAID e a definição de parâmetros de segurança.
- Migração de Dados: Migre os dados do antigo sistema de armazenamento para o novo. Isto pode envolver o uso de ferramentas de migração de dados ou a cópia manual de dados.
- Testes: Teste o sistema de armazenamento para garantir que está a funcionar corretamente. Isto pode envolver a execução de testes de desempenho, testes de stress e verificações de integridade de dados.
Melhores Práticas:
- Siga cuidadosamente as instruções do fornecedor.
- Documente todos os passos da instalação.
- Faça backups regulares durante o processo de instalação.
- Utilize as ferramentas e equipamentos apropriados.
- Trabalhe num ambiente limpo e organizado.
6. Configuração e Otimização Pós-Instalação
Após a instalação inicial, a configuração e otimização adicionais são cruciais para garantir um desempenho e fiabilidade ótimos. Isto inclui:
- Ajuste de Desempenho: Afine as configurações do sistema de armazenamento para otimizar o desempenho para a sua carga de trabalho específica. Isto pode envolver o ajuste das configurações de cache, algoritmos de agendamento de I/O e parâmetros de rede.
- Planeamento de Capacidade: Monitorize a capacidade de armazenamento e planeie o crescimento futuro. Isto pode envolver a adição de mais capacidade de armazenamento ou a implementação de técnicas de desduplicação ou compressão de dados.
- Monitorização e Alertas: Configure a monitorização e os alertas para acompanhar a saúde e o desempenho do sistema de armazenamento. Isto permitirá identificar e resolver problemas potenciais antes que impactem os utilizadores.
- Backup e Recuperação de Desastres: Implemente um plano abrangente de backup e recuperação de desastres para proteger os seus dados em caso de falha do sistema ou desastre.
- Reforço da Segurança: Reforce a segurança do sistema de armazenamento implementando palavras-passe fortes, ativando a autenticação multifator e aplicando regularmente patches para vulnerabilidades de segurança.
7. Testes e Validação
Testes e validação minuciosos são essenciais para garantir que o sistema de armazenamento está a funcionar corretamente e a cumprir os seus requisitos de desempenho. Isto inclui:
- Testes Funcionais: Verifique se todas as funcionalidades do sistema de armazenamento estão a funcionar como esperado. Isto pode envolver testar a partilha de ficheiros, a replicação de dados e a funcionalidade de backup e recuperação.
- Testes de Desempenho: Meça o desempenho do sistema de armazenamento sob diferentes cargas de trabalho. Isto pode envolver a execução de testes de benchmark ou a simulação do uso de aplicações do mundo real.
- Testes de Stress: Submeta o sistema de armazenamento a condições extremas para identificar quaisquer pontos fracos potenciais. Isto pode envolver a sobrecarga do sistema com dados ou a simulação de falhas de hardware.
- Testes de Integridade de Dados: Verifique se os dados estão a ser armazenados e recuperados corretamente. Isto pode envolver a execução de checksums ou a comparação de dados com uma cópia sabidamente correta.
8. Documentação e Formação
Documentação e formação abrangentes são essenciais para a gestão e manutenção contínuas do sistema de armazenamento. Isto inclui:
- Documentação da Instalação: Crie documentação detalhada do processo de instalação, incluindo todos os passos realizados, configurações e informações de resolução de problemas.
- Guias do Utilizador: Desenvolva guias do utilizador para ajudar os utilizadores a entender como aceder e usar o sistema de armazenamento.
- Manuais de Administração: Crie manuais de administração para orientar os administradores sobre como gerir e manter o sistema de armazenamento.
- Programas de Formação: Forneça programas de formação para utilizadores e administradores para garantir que eles tenham as competências e o conhecimento necessários para usar e gerir o sistema de armazenamento de forma eficaz.
9. Manutenção e Suporte Contínuos
A manutenção e o suporte regulares são cruciais para garantir a fiabilidade e o desempenho a longo prazo do sistema de armazenamento. Isto inclui:
- Atualizações de Firmware: Instale atualizações de firmware para corrigir bugs e melhorar o desempenho.
- Atualizações de Software: Instale atualizações de software para corrigir vulnerabilidades de segurança e adicionar novas funcionalidades.
- Manutenção de Hardware: Realize manutenção regular de hardware, como a limpeza de componentes e a substituição de peças desgastadas.
- Monitorização e Alertas: Monitorize continuamente o sistema de armazenamento para detetar problemas potenciais e responda prontamente aos alertas.
- Suporte Técnico: Mantenha um contrato de suporte com o fornecedor para garantir o acesso a suporte técnico quando necessário.
Considerações de Manutenção Global:
- Acordos de Nível de Serviço (SLAs): Garanta que o SLA cobre as suas localizações globais e fornece tempos de resposta adequados.
- Suporte Local: Verifique se o fornecedor tem pessoal de suporte local na sua região.
- Disponibilidade de Peças: Assegure que as peças de substituição estão prontamente disponíveis na sua região.
- Suporte Linguístico: Confirme que o suporte técnico está disponível no(s) seu(s) idioma(s) local(is).
10. Considerações de Segurança
A segurança é primordial ao instalar e gerir sistemas de armazenamento. Implemente as seguintes medidas de segurança:
- Controlo de Acesso: Implemente políticas de controlo de acesso rigorosas para restringir o acesso a dados sensíveis. Utilize o controlo de acesso baseado em funções (RBAC) para conceder aos utilizadores apenas as permissões de que necessitam.
- Encriptação: Encripte os dados em repouso e em trânsito para os proteger de acessos não autorizados. Utilize algoritmos de encriptação fortes e gira as chaves de encriptação de forma segura.
- Prevenção de Perda de Dados (DLP): Implemente medidas de DLP para evitar que dados sensíveis saiam da organização.
- Deteção e Prevenção de Intrusão: Implemente sistemas de deteção e prevenção de intrusão (IDPS) para detetar e prevenir atividades maliciosas.
- Auditorias de Segurança: Realize auditorias de segurança regulares para identificar e corrigir vulnerabilidades.
- Conformidade: Garanta que o sistema de armazenamento cumpre todas as regulamentações de privacidade de dados aplicáveis, como RGPD, HIPAA e CCPA.
Conclusão:
A instalação de um sistema de armazenamento é um processo complexo que requer um planeamento cuidadoso, execução e gestão contínua. Ao seguir as diretrizes apresentadas neste guia, pode garantir uma instalação bem-sucedida que satisfaça as necessidades de armazenamento da sua organização e proteja os seus valiosos dados. Lembre-se de considerar os desafios e oportunidades únicos apresentados por implementações globais, incluindo fusos horários, barreiras linguísticas, diferenças culturais e complexidades logísticas. Um sistema de armazenamento bem implementado fornecerá uma base sólida para a infraestrutura de dados da sua organização, permitindo-lhe alcançar os seus objetivos de negócio.